Subtopics in Kinematics

  • The frame of reference, motion in a straight line, speed and velocity
  • Uniform and non-uniform motion, average speed and instantaneous velocity
  • Uniformly accelerated motion, velocity-time, position-time graph, relations for uniformly accelerated motion, relative velocity
  • Motion in a plane, projectile motion, uniform circular motion
